Bug#535051: laptop-mode-tools: USB autosuspend may break HID devices

2009-06-29 Thread Marcus Better
Package: laptop-mode-tools Version: 1.49-1 Severity: normal The USB autosuspend feature may cause problems with many USB keyboards and mice on kernel 2.6.30. Many such devices have broken autosuspend support, so that they take a lot of time to wake up, resulting in lost keystrokes or mouse events
